The Grade 8 Foods and Nutrition course is designed to review Grade 7 safety and sanitation practices and procedures and introduce students to new basic kitchen safety and equipment principals. A strong emphasis on preparing nutritious and delicious foods using Eating Well with Canada’s Food Guide is also explored.
You will be evaluated based on the following criteria:
1. Demonstrate appropriate safety procedures
2. Demonstrate knowledge of work habits and kitchen duties
3. Demonstrate cooperation in attaining group goals (preparation and serving nutritious foods)
4. Apply literacy skills in food and nutrition (theory and labs)
5. Demonstrate and understand theoretical aspects of the curriculum
